Find the distance between the origin and the normal to the curve $y =e^{2x}+x^2$ drawn at the point $x =0$

After solving , I got the equation of normal is : $x+2y=2$

Please guide further, thanks.

Best Answer

Hint:

Now use the formula of distance from a given point:

$|\dfrac{Ax+By+C}{ \sqrt{A^2+B^2}}|$ is the distance from a point $(x,y$) for a line $Ax_1+By_1+C=0$
